Warpstone Open 2014 Main Draw: Round Two

A clock without a craftsman. It's too late. Always has been, always will be. Too late." -Dr. Manhattan

This was always a matchup that was going to be tough. The Watchmen needed to injure some key stars early on, while the Cookies needed to ensure that they didn't find the dreaded 1s.

Electing to kick from the outset, the Watchmen were up against a tough squad. Trey Clumsysnake made things difficult throughout the first half, scoring KOs on several key Watchmen, as well as injuring one of the linefodder beastmen.

Unable to match the hitting power of the elves in the first half, the Watchmen chose to lay low and save their reserves for the second half. This led to an easy score for Waffle III at the end of the first half.

Watchmen Philosophy 0, Royal Cookie Crumble 1.

Mothman was able to land a casualty on Vanilla Sandwich IV at long last during the waning moments of the first half, but the Cookies still had a full squad to field for the second half.

The Watchmen pursued a slow grind, knowing full well that their only shot at victory stood in eliminating players from the pitch. Ozymandias slow walked the ball up the pitch in a formidable cage, but Trey Clumsysnake continued to work his magic, sending more and more players to the KO box. Sally Jupiter did manage to match his KO when Whole Grain II was left unattended near Ozymandias.

A few turns later and the Watchmen had reversed field and handed the ball off to Dr. Manhattan, leaving only Cookie Monster in range of the ball. He managed to make it with two go-for-its, but the Watchmen still had a trick up their sleeves. Lightning rained down from the sky in turn 7 and Cookie Monster was sent to the ground. Though the other blocks and blitzes that turn proved futile, the Watchmen were finally able to score their first touchdown.

Watchmen Philosophy 1, Royal Cookie Crumble 1.

The coin flip in overtime was bound to determine the winner, and the Cookies chose to receive. They managed to advance receivers and put them out of range of the Watchmen blitzers, ensuring that Icing would be in the clear for the score. The final turn before Icing walked across the goal line, however, Hollis Mason tattooed his name across Almond chip's forehead, leaving him limping into the next round.

Watchmen Philosophy 1, Royal Cookie Crumble 2.

The Watchmen set off into the sunset, looking to regroup in time for the next major endeavor. Though they didn't manage to walk away with a win today, they did trim some TV from the Cookies and set up their opponents for the following rounds. And they had a decent shot at things right up until the coin toss in overtime. Not a bad effort, all things considered.
